Market Dynamics
Drivers:
The manufacturing simulation software market is underpinned by the increasing adoption of Industry 4.0 technologies such as IoT, artificial intelligence, and digital twins, which empower manufacturers with real-time insights and predictive modeling capabilities. These technologies are crucial for optimizing complex manufacturing processes, reducing product development costs, and shortening time-to-market cycles essential drivers steering market expansion.
Restraints:
Despite promising growth trends, the industry faces challenges that could temper adoption rates, including high initial implementation and maintenance costs and the need for specialized expertise to integrate and operate advanced simulation platforms effectively. Integration complexities with legacy systems and concerns around data security further contribute to market barriers.
Opportunities:
Emerging opportunities arise from the transition toward cloud-based delivery models, which lower entry barriers for small and medium manufacturers. Additionally, expanding demand across emerging economies and rising focus on sustainable manufacturing practices by optimizing energy consumption and reducing waste — present significant avenues for future growth.
